package hack_parallel
Parallel and shared memory library
Install
Dune Dependency
Authors
Maintainers
Sources
1.0.0.tar.gz
sha256=4ebcdd0c0b23735228d13bbf401799174771a747a5aeb4f35b64dcfc68079e29
md5=26aff6c969020c1d2f588c574dc7d08a
doc/hack_parallel.procs/Worker/index.html
Module Worker
* Copyright (c) 2015, Facebook, Inc. * All rights reserved. * * This source code is licensed under the BSD-style license found in the * LICENSE file in the "hack" directory of this source tree. An additional grant * of patent rights can be found in the PATENTS file in the same directory. *
Raise this exception when sending work to a worker that is already busy. * We should never be doing that, and this is an assertion error.
Raise this exception when sending work to a worker that is already killed. * We should never be doing that, and this is an assertion error.
exception Worker_failed_to_send_job of send_job_failure
val register_entry_point : restore:('a -> unit) -> 'a entry
val make :
saved_state:'a ->
entry:'a entry ->
nbr_procs:int ->
gc_control:Gc.control ->
heap_handle:SharedMem.handle ->
t list
Creates a pool of workers.
val get_result : 'a handle -> 'a
sectionYPositions = computeSectionYPositions($el), 10)"
x-init="setTimeout(() => sectionYPositions = computeSectionYPositions($el), 10)"
>